Popular Post Demo Posted February 23, 2019 Popular Post Posted February 23, 2019 44 minutes ago, Bailey7878 said: I didnt see the game. Not home. But didnt they do the same crap play at michigan state. Sent from my SM-J700T using Tapatalk It wasn’t a crap play. Langford with the ball at the top. Morgan sets a high ball screen that forces Iowa to switch. Morgan bails, leaving Langford 1 on 1 with Garza. Langford elects not to go to the rim and settles for a tough, though makeable, 3 that he missed. The play got them exactly what they wanted, which was Langford on Garza. Question Langford’s decision, not the play. A.j. Nigh, MoyeNeeded, BGVille Hoosierfan and 5 others 8 Quote
